Benefits of a Green Card through the EB-5 Program

Obtaining a green card through the EB-5 Immigrant Investor Program offers a wide range of benefits for individuals and their families. Designed as a pathway to U.S. permanent residency, the EB-5 program allows foreign investors to make a qualifying investment in the United States in exchange for significant advantages. From economic opportunities to personal freedoms, here’s a closer look at the benefits of securing a green card through the EB-5 program.​

1. Permanent Residency for the Entire Family

One of the most attractive aspects of the EB-5 program is that it extends permanent residency to the investor’s immediate family, including their spouse and unmarried children under the age of 21.

Benefits for Family Members:

  • The spouse can live, work, or study in the U.S. without requiring additional visas.

  • Children have access to the U.S. education system, including the ability to attend public schools and pay in-state tuition for colleges and universities.

  • Family members gain the freedom to travel in and out of the U.S. without the need for separate visas.

2. Pathway to Citizenship

An EB-5 green card offers a direct pathway to U.S. citizenship. After holding permanent resident status for five years, investors and their families may apply for naturalization to become U.S. citizens.

3. Freedom to Live and Work Anywhere in the U.S.

Unlike other visa programs tied to a specific employer, region, or job role, an EB-5 green card offers the flexibility to live and work anywhere in the United States.

Examples of Opportunities:

  • Investors can settle in any state, from metropolitan hubs like New York and Los Angeles to quieter regions like Vermont or Colorado. Investors are not required to live in the same location as their chosen project.

  • Green card holders can pursue any profession, open a business, or retire in the U.S. without restrictions.

     

This freedom makes the EB-5 program an appealing choice for individuals seeking autonomy in their personal and professional lives.

4. Access to the U.S. Education System

A U.S. green card provides significant educational advantages for the investor’s children.

Key Educational Benefits:

  • Lower Tuition Costs: Green card holders qualify for in-state tuition rates at public universities, which are substantially lower than international tuition fees.

  • Diverse Educational Opportunities: The U.S. is home to world-class universities such as Harvard, MIT, and Stanford, as well as a wide array of specialized programs and institutions.

  • Access to Scholarships and Financial Aid: Permanent residents are eligible for federal financial aid, grants, and scholarships, which are not available to international students.

     

The ability to access affordable and high-quality education can set the stage for a brighter future for the investor’s family.

5. No Employment Restrictions

Green card holders are not restricted by the terms of a work visa. This freedom opens up a wide range of employment and entrepreneurial opportunities:

  • Employment Freedom: Green card holders can work for any U.S. employer in any industry, without the need for employer sponsorship.

  • Entrepreneurship Opportunities: Investors can start and run their own businesses, contributing to the U.S. economy while building personal wealth.

  • Career Advancement: Without visa-related limitations, green card holders can pursue promotions, switch employers, or enter entirely new industries.

6. Access to Social Benefits

As permanent residents, EB-5 green card holders are entitled to various social benefits, including:

  • Social Security: After 10 years of work (or 40 quarters), green card holders become eligible for Social Security benefits upon retirement.

  • Medicare: Permanent residents qualify for Medicare, a federal health insurance program for individuals aged 65 and older.

  • Unemployment Benefits: Green card holders who meet state requirements are eligible for unemployment insurance if they lose their job.

8. Stability and Security

Unlike temporary visas, which require frequent renewals and may be tied to specific employment or projects, a green card provides long-term stability. Key benefits include:

  • The ability to live indefinitely in the U.S. as long as residency requirements are met.

  • Protection from changes in immigration policies that may affect temporary visa holders.

  • Assurance of a secure future for the investor’s family, with fewer bureaucratic hurdles.
